It's a mixtue of players, last season's finish AND money.

Man City have so much cash to spend the game doesn't want to assume they won't spend it and come 2nd. The game works out that City are so rich that when the odds are released they are still expected to sign several world beaters.

It is silly though, I noted that for 12 years they were big favourites at about 5/4 some years, whereas the next highest was 4/1. They didn't win the league even once and in reality they would no longer be considered favourites and the media would be ALL over them "spent £2.3bn and not won the league..."
